What To Give A Dog For Stomach Virus. You can make it at home. The stomach flu is caused by viral agents that affect your dog’s gastrointestinal tract, resulting in acute vomiting and diarrhea. If your dog is turning their nose up at food and water, bone broth is a good option to try. Dogs can get stomach bugs or stomach flu. If your dog has a bacterial infection or a virus, they are likely to show other signs along with an upset stomach. Should the condition persist, the most dangerous threat is likely dehydration.
